NETWORK MODE

The events of Network Mode take place in the same place and era as Ethan's adventure in Story Mode. In order to help bring peace to the Gurhal System, the interplanetary security force known as the GUARDIANS is looking for new recruits. That's where you come in... along with the countless other players you'll encounter on the network. There, you'll find stories not told in Story Mode. You might even encounter a few familiar faces.

In Network Mode, the character you create becomes a member of the GUARDIANS, stationed in the Gurhal System. Network Mode is constantly evolving with new missions and areas to explore, so be on the lookout for big changes or additions!

CHARACTER CREATION

Create Your Own Character

After selecting a race and sex, you can determine features like appearance and body type. With the smooth morphing of faces and body types, as well as a diverse selection of various parts, you can create a character as unique as yourself!

back to top

Customize Your CAST Character

CAST character creation is a little special. You select the base shape and color of the face and artificial skin, and then choose from helmets and clothes, as well as body, arm, and leg parts. You can create anything from a humanoid form to a completely mech-style form. It's your call.

PARTY PLAY WITH UP TO 6 PLAYERS

Creating a Party and Setting Out on an Adventure
 
 
 
You can join parties at the GUARDIANS Colony and on the various planets. First, look for partners who are ready for a mission.   When you find others to join you, invite them into your party. If you trade Partner Cards, you can easily invite them anytime.   When you enter the Flyer Base facility, the mission counter is opened. On this screen, the leader can select a mission and begin an adventure.
back to top

Play with More Friends

Network Mode enables you to form a party with up to six players. With the help of your partners, you can take down even stronger enemies.

A VARIETY OF COMMUNICATION SYSTEMS

Fun with Voice Chat

Popular in Phantasy Star Online, Voice Chat has evolved. Optional "shouting" and "thinking" modifications can be applied to your voice while chatting. Also, if two or more players say the same thing at the same time, their chat bubbles will merge to create a "louder" bubble.

back to top

Bring Conversations to Life with Cut-in Chat

It's no fun having a well-constructed character, but only being able to see his or her back all the time. Cut-in Chat was created with that in mind. The camera cuts in on your character and their matching expressions as you speak. No longer limited to speech, you can now relay your emotions visually to others!

back to top

Interact with Party Chat and Simple Mail

In response to the larger number of people interacting in the lobby, and for those worried that chatting with just a few people will be difficult, there's Party Chat. Even when in different areas, your voice will be carried to the other members of your party.

Also, using Simple Mail you can send mail to a particular individual. The lobby actions popular in the PSO days are back with even more variations than before.
